In the wake of unprecedented market results, museum shows spanning the globe, and a fervent interest in the scholarly realm, George Condo’s earliest, most foundational works have come under a renewed focus. The artist’s 'Untitled,' executed just as Condo articulated the notion of ‘artificial realism,’ exhibits the conceptual tenets which would come to define his practice. 'Untitled' synthesizes disparate art historical subject matter, distorted through a Modernist lens, to forge a sense of pathos and psychological intensity that feels irrefutably contemporary. The present work simultaneously references art history while shedding the weight of the past, granting rare access into Condo’s development as one of the most important painters of the Contemporary era.
